Almost 30 years ago, I installed a heating/cooling system that was heat pump based. It was amazing, when it worked. It was heat and a/c but also hot water and in the summer, heated the pool as well. It worked down to about 10 degrees, which 30 years ago was pretty good. It was all electric and was VERY cheap to run.

The problem was the switching and complexity. It turned out the various demands of the system were not easy to balance. For example, hot water required high temps and resultant higher pressure. There were heat exchange coils required for the pool and hot water tank. Every now and then, a value would "hang up" and the system would not switch properly from one function to the other. Then the heat exchanger at the pool burst and water got into the system. The compressor had to be replaced. The system was freon based and water in it caused rust. Then the valves were much worse. Only one guy, the original installer knew how to work on it and he became "hard to get a hold of". After fighting it for 3 years I had it junked and a traditional system installed.

Now I will only deal with well established systems supported by broad ranges of installers.
